Alan Bennett has had huge success as a writer on projects as diverse as History Boys and The Madness Of King George. The soft-spoken Yorkshireman has become a beloved figure, but Lady In The Van takes a look at a lesser known chapter in his life.
However it’s one that seems fitting for Bennett, quietly eccentric, oddly British and rather sweet.
Here’s the synopsis: ‘Lady in the Van tells the true story of the relationship between Alan Bennett and the singular Miss Shepherd, a woman of uncertain origins who temporarily parked her van in Bennetts London driveway and proceeded to live there for 15 years.’
Maggie Smith is the lady, with Alex Jennings as Bennett. Alan himself wrote the script, and the movie features many of those who’ve worked with him before, including History Boys James Corden and Dominic Cooper and Madness Of King George director Nicholas Hytner.
